This thesis maps out and analyses images of queer masculinities in recent Irish cinema to investigate what forms of queerness are enabled through their intersections with national specificity. In recent years images of non-normative masculinities have become increasingly visible in Irish cinema. These images can be seen as resulting from economic, political and social changes taking place in Ireland and globally, as well as the Irish Film Board’s (IFB) revised mandate in 1993 of encouraging indigenous filmmakers to cater to international audiences and more mainstream appeal. This thesis examines the relationship of Irish and Scottish literature and film comparatively. The field of adaptation has traditionally centred around classical literary adaptations and the heritage film. Considering the increasing frequency with which contemporary novelists are adapted to film, it comes as a surprise that very little analysis has extended beyond the pages of the general media. Recent Irish and Scottish films in particular have relied upon the popularity of their literary exports in order to boost their indigenous filmmaking ventures. This thesis takes a historical approach to its subject and focuses on Swedish cinema of the 1940s and 1950s. The thesis argues that Swedish cinema experienced a renaissance in the 1940s, lasting approximately from 1940 to 1953. It further suggests that one of the most important filmmakers in this renaissance was Hasse Ekman. By focussing upon Ekman and this renaissance, a much-needed contextualisation of Ingmar Bergman will be achieved.
